School details

We have organised the information available for this school into 10 sections and 41 questions. Click or tap on the name of each section to read more.
Number of students

680

Number of nationalities represented in the school

70 +

Ratio of local students to international students

1:100 approx

Native English speaking teachers

Yes

Language support for students not fluent in English

Yes

Additional language classes offered by the school

French and Arabic and Mandarin

Max. number of students per class

24

Average number of students per class

22

Does the school employ teaching assistants?

Yes

Use of technology in the classroom

Yes

Is the school ready to use virtual classrooms when needed? (e.g. teaching lessons online if the school is closed, e.g. during COVID-19 closures)

Yes

Do students practice religion at the school? What religion?

Islamic Studies for Muslim students.

How does the school accommodate non-religious students or students of a different religion?

Timetabled for Additional Studies

External examinations or assessments available

Pearson Edexcel IGCSE , A/S Level, A Levels

Results in these examinations

A-G Grades, 9-1 Grades

Do teachers assign homework to their students?

Yes

Approximate hours of homework given

1 to 2 hours

Percentage of students who pursue further education post-graduation

100%

Dedicated staff/programs for students with special learning needs

Yes

Learning support offered

Learning Support (Hyper Activity, ADHD, Dyslexia, Colour Blindness)

The school supports gifted, able and talented students

We accept IQ reports, WPPSI-IV (Wechsler Preschool and Primary Scale of Intelligence under 6, Stanford-Binet Intelligence Scales above 6

Student access to education psychologist

Yes

Entry evaluation for students

Yes

Brief description of entry evaluation required

English and Mathematics, as assessment according to their age group

Waiting list

Yes

Deadline for registration (new academic year)

FS - Jan Y1 to Y13 May

Students can join after academic year begins

Yes, if place is available.

School start time

7.45am

School finish time

(1:00PM) FS1-FS2, Year1-Year 13 (3.10PM)

Supervised care before/after school

No

School bus service available

Yes

School provided lunches

Cafeteria is available

Food alternatives for special dietary needs (ie. vegan, kosher, halal etc)

No

Uniform required

Yes

Extracurricular activities or clubs offered

Varies year to year.

Sports activities included

Swimming and PE

Sports teams or sport competitions available for students

Yes (football)

Facilities at the school

Library, theatre, science labs

Sports facilities at the school

Pool, Sports hall, Climbing Wall and playground.

Qualities and characteristics best defining the school

Our school is a learning community where we all encouraged to apply and participate in every subject and activity with maximum enthusiasm. All students are supported to reach their full potential and opportunities are developed for student leadership.

Teaching approach of the school

Teachers use an inquiry based approach to facilitate learning through the content of the National Curriculum of the UK.
